Te Runga Stud unreserved sale online now

Breednet - Thursday August 31
Fifteen Lots as part of an unreserved sale on account of Te Runga Stud feature as highlights in the current gavelhouse.com New Zealand online auction.

Rita MorenoLocated at Te Runga Stud, the six yearlings, unraced mare, and eight broodmares with covering sires Burgundy, Jakkalberry, and Shamexpress are available for inspection this week by appointment.

The auction is part of gavelhouse.com New Zealand's fortnightly offering which features 41 Lots and will close from 7pm NZT on Monday 4 September.

Lot 1 (Atlante x Anticipation by Volksraad)

Yearling colt by the Group 1 winning son of Fastnet Rock, Atlante. His winning dam Anticipation is a full sister to international stakes performers Champion Chestnut and Dame Mapperley, and to the dam of four time Group 1 winner VOLKSTOK'N'BARRELL.

Lot 3 (Proisir x Floridita by Fasliyev)

Well-grown yearling colt by world ranked Group winner Proisir and out of the stakes performed winner Floridita.

Lot 18 (Darci Brahma x Vargas Diamond by Success Express)

Five year old mare by Group 1 winner Darci Brahma. Her well-related dam Vargas Diamond is the dam of stakes performer Colonel Carrera. She has been trialed and is offered as a racing and breeding proposition.

Lot 34 Miss Infinnity (Don Eduardo x Our Rosalee by Conquistarose)

Winning mare in foal to the Group and Stakes winning sprinter/miler Burgundy. She is a full sister to promising Group 3 winner VICKEZZCHARDONNAY. Her first foal to race was a winner.


Lot 35 Rita Moreno (King's Chapel x Westside Story by Star Way)

Nine year old mare in foal to Group 1 Australian Newmarket winning sprinter Shamexpress. She holds and early foaling date of 1 September.

More details can be found on each of their listing pages. Five of the yearlings hold entries for the New Zealand Bloodstock Karaka Yearling Sales Series with full presale inspections by New Zealand Bloodstock agents completed.
